Subject: [PATCH-for-5.2 v2] tools/virtiofsd: Check vu_init() return value (CID 1435958)
Date: Mon, 2 Nov 2020 10:23:39 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20201102092339.2034297-1-philmd@redhat.com> (raw)
Since commit 6f5fd837889, vu_init() can fail if malloc() returns NULL.
This fixes the following Coverity warning:
CID 1435958 (#1 of 1): Unchecked return value (CHECKED_RETURN)
Fixes: 6f5fd837889 ("libvhost-user: support many virtqueues")
Reviewed-by: Dr. David Alan Gilbert <dgilbert@redhat.com>
Signed-off-by: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<philmd@redhat.com>
---
v2: Add fuse_log()
---
tools/virtiofsd/fuse_virtio.c | 7 +++++--
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/tools/virtiofsd/fuse_virtio.c b/tools/virtiofsd/fuse_virtio.c
index 324936948d3..83ba07c6cd8 100644
--- a/tools/virtiofsd/fuse_virtio.c
+++ b/tools/virtiofsd/fuse_virtio.c
@@ -1013,8 +1013,11 @@ int virtio_session_mount(struct fuse_session *se)
se->vu_socketfd = data_sock;
se->virtio_dev->se = se;
pthread_rwlock_init(&se->virtio_dev->vu_dispatch_rwlock, NULL);
- vu_init(&se->virtio_dev->dev, 2, se->vu_socketfd, fv_panic, NULL,
- fv_set_watch, fv_remove_watch, &fv_iface);
+ if (!vu_init(&se->virtio_dev->dev, 2, se->vu_socketfd, fv_panic, NULL,
+ fv_set_watch, fv_remove_watch, &fv_iface)) {
+ fuse_log(FUSE_LOG_ERR, "%s: vu_init failed\n", __func__);
+ return -1;
+ }
return 0;
}
